Audience emotional responses for 'My Old Lady' are primarily driven by its blend of Comedy, Drama, and Romance. The initial plot twist, where the penniless protagonist Mathias discovers a life lease on his inherited Parisian apartment, sparks immediate Surprise and his personal Anger and Anxiety. The interactions between the cynical Mathias and the sharp-witted Mathilde, along with cultural misunderstandings, generate significant Humor. As the film delves into the characters' pasts and family secrets, Sadness and Melancholy emerge, fostering strong Empathy for their struggles and regrets. The developing relationships, particularly the romantic element, introduce Love, Hope, and a growing sense of Joy and Happiness, culminating in feelings of Relief and Satisfaction as resolutions are found and new beginnings are embraced.
